Gene name | DUSP16 |
Protein name | protein-serine/threonine phosphatase (EC 3.1.3.16) Dual specificity protein phosphatase 16 (EC 3.1.3.16) (EC 3.1.3.48) (Mitogen-activated protein kinase phosphatase 7) (MAP kinase phosphatase 7) (MKP-7) Dual specificity phosphatase 16 (Dual-specificity protein phosphatase 16) |
Synonyms | KIAA1700 MKP7 |
Description | FUNCTION: Dual specificity protein phosphatase involved in the inactivation of MAP kinases. Dephosphorylates MAPK10 bound to ARRB2. . |
